2616663
0x54ced24f72af2f264761293917442a3fd88876b6878c92dcbdb149621ecea81a
Transactions0
Height2616663
Confirmations13479654
Timestamp1132 days 2 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0xbea90f3fe35a61fc
Bits
Difficulty0xcef5629